logo

Back to index

LCOM2

Min: 0.2857, max: 0.9864, yellow zone: [0.4000 .. 0.6000].

Elements: 113, μ: 0.7338, σ: 0.1748, Var: 0.0306, defects: 29%.

Packages: 7, classes: 157.

Green: 86, yellow: 22, red: 49.

Class LCOM2 methods attributes
c.o.s.b.schedule.D..$Dow 0.8 6 5
c.o.s.b.schedule.P..$Meta 0.9341 14 13
c.o.s.b.schedule.SchedulePeriod 0.5778 18 5
c.o.s.b.schedule.DayRollConventions 0 1 1
c.o.s.b.schedule.S..$Builder 0.4444 9 3
c.o.s.b.schedule.ScheduleException 0.5 1 2
c.o.s.b.schedule.P..$BackwardsList 0 2 2
c.o.s.b.schedule.P..$Builder 0.6875 16 11
c.o.s.b.schedule.S..$Builder 0.4444 9 4
c.o.s.b.schedule.Frequency 0.9545 16 22
c.o.s.b.schedule.RollConventions 0 0 46
c.o.s.b.schedule.S..$Meta 0.8667 6 5
c.o.s.b.schedule.D..$Dom 0.75 5 4
c.o.s.b.schedule.S..$Meta 0.881 7 6
c.o.s.b.schedule.Schedule 0.7414 29 4
c.o.s.b.schedule.PeriodicSchedule 0.8167 25 12
c.o.s.b.currency.C..$Builder 0 4 2
c.o.s.b.currency.CurrencyAmount 0.4815 18 3
c.o.s.b.currency.AdjustablePayment 0.5333 10 3
c.o.s.b.currency.F..$Meta 0.85 5 4
c.o.s.b.currency.A..$Meta 0.85 5 4
c.o.s.b.currency.M..$Meta 0.85 5 4
c.o.s.b.currency.CurrencyDataLoader 0 0 4
c.o.s.b.currency.MultiCurrencyAmount 0.7681 23 3
c.o.s.b.currency.Currency 0.9864 9 57
c.o.s.b.currency.M..$Builder 0 4 2
c.o.s.b.currency.FxRate 0.6111 9 4
c.o.s.b.currency.C..$Meta 0.85 5 4
c.o.s.b.currency.F..$Builder 0 4 2
c.o.s.b.currency.P..$Meta 0.85 5 4
c.o.s.b.currency.FxMatrix 0.75 11 4
c.o.s.b.currency.M..$Meta 0.8333 4 3
c.o.s.b.currency.P..$Builder 0.2857 7 2
c.o.s.b.currency.CurrencyPair 0.6778 15 6
c.o.s.b.currency.FxMatrixBuilder 0.75 4 4
c.o.s.b.currency.Money 0.4167 8 3
c.o.s.b.currency.A..$Builder 0 4 2
c.o.s.b.currency.M..$Builder 0 4 1
c.o.s.b.currency.Payment 0.5833 12 3
c.o.s.b.currency.F..$Meta 0.85 5 4
c.o.s.b.currency.F..$Builder 0 4 2
c.o.s.b.currency.MultiCurrencyAmountArray 0.5208 16 3
c.o.s.b.currency.CurrencyAmountArray 0.4762 14 3
c.o.s.b.date.PeriodAdditionConventions 0 0 4
c.o.s.b.date.HolidayCalendarIds 0 0 28
c.o.s.b.date.HolidayCalendarIniLookup 0.8571 1 7
c.o.s.b.date.N..$Meta 0.8333 3 2
c.o.s.b.date.Business252DayCount 0.6667 2 3
c.o.s.b.date.W..$Builder 0 4 3
c.o.s.b.date.C..$Meta 0.85 5 4
c.o.s.b.date.T..$Meta 0.8667 6 5
c.o.s.b.date.ImmutableHolidayCalendarDeserializer 0.619 3 7
c.o.s.b.date.I..$Builder 0 4 4
c.o.s.b.date.HolidayCalendars 0 0 5
c.o.s.b.date.B..$Meta 0.85 5 4
c.o.s.b.date.CombinedHolidayCalendar 0.5833 8 3
c.o.s.b.date.HolidaySafeReferenceData 0.75 8 4
c.o.s.b.date.LocalDateUtils 0 0 2
c.o.s.b.date.BusinessDayAdjustment 0.6667 9 4
c.o.s.b.date.W..$Meta 0.8667 6 5
c.o.s.b.date.A..$Meta 0.85 5 4
c.o.s.b.date.DaysAdjustment 0.6167 12 5
c.o.s.b.date.HolidayCalendarId 0.85 8 5
c.o.s.b.date.BusinessDayConventions 0 0 8
c.o.s.b.date.I..$Meta 0.881 7 6
c.o.s.b.date.ImmutableHolidayCalendar 0.875 12 6
c.o.s.b.date.TenorAdjustment 0.575 10 4
c.o.s.b.date.H..$Builder 0 4 1
c.o.s.b.date.GlobalHolidayCalendarLookup 0.5 1 2
c.o.s.b.date.D..$Meta 0.8667 6 5
c.o.s.b.date.B..$Builder 0.2857 7 2
c.o.s.b.date.D..$Builder 0.375 8 3
c.o.s.b.date.C..$Builder 0 4 2
c.o.s.b.date.DateAdjusters 0 0 0
c.o.s.b.date.N..$Builder 0 4 0
c.o.s.b.date.DateSequences 0 0 4
c.o.s.b.date.B..$Bus252 0.6667 6 3
c.o.s.b.date.P..$Builder 0.375 8 3
c.o.s.b.date.Tenor 0.9804 12 51
c.o.s.b.date.T..$Builder 0.375 8 3
c.o.s.b.date.DayCounts 0 0 21
c.o.s.b.date.WeekendHolidayCalendar 0.8571 8 7
c.o.s.b.date.P..$Meta 0.8667 6 5
c.o.s.b.date.A..$Builder 0 4 2
c.o.s.b.date.GlobalHolidayCalendars 0 0 1
c.o.s.b.date.AdjustableDate 0.5238 7 3
c.o.s.b.date.PeriodAdjustment 0.66 10 5
c.o.s.b.date.NoHolidaysCalendar 0.9667 15 2
c.o.s.basics.CombinedReferenceData 0.5938 8 4
c.o.s.basics.I..$Meta 0.8333 4 3
c.o.s.basics.CalculationTargetList 0.6667 5 3
c.o.s.basics.S..$Builder 0 4 2
c.o.s.basics.StandardId 0.8163 7 7
c.o.s.basics.ReferenceDataNotFoundException 0 0 1
c.o.s.basics.S..$Meta 0.85 5 4
c.o.s.basics.StandardReferenceData 0 0 2
c.o.s.basics.ImmutableReferenceData 0.7143 7 3
c.o.s.basics.I..$Builder 0 4 1
c.o.s.b.location.Country 0.98 5 50
c.o.s.b.index.FxIndices 0 0 9
c.o.s.b.index.FloatingRateNames 0 0 37
c.o.s.b.index.I..$Meta 0.8929 8 7
c.o.s.b.index.OvernightIndexObservation 0.8452 12 7
c.o.s.b.index.OvernightIndices 0 0 17
c.o.s.b.index.PriceIndexCsvLookup 0.875 1 8
c.o.s.b.index.IborIndexCsvLookup 0.9412 1 17
c.o.s.b.index.PriceIndices 0 0 10
c.o.s.b.index.I..$Builder 0.5 10 5
c.o.s.b.index.FxIndexCsvLookup 0.8889 1 9
c.o.s.b.index.OvernightIndexCsvLookup 0.9091 1 11
c.o.s.b.index.Indices 0 0 1
c.o.s.b.index.I..$Builder 0.4444 9 4
c.o.s.b.index.I..$Builder 0 4 5
c.o.s.b.index.ImmutablePriceIndex 0.8788 11 6
c.o.s.b.index.I..$Meta 0.8929 8 7
c.o.s.b.index.F..$Loader 0 0 4
c.o.s.b.index.I..$Meta 0.8929 8 7
c.o.s.b.index.ImmutableFxIndex 0.8333 13 6
c.o.s.b.index.F..$Builder 0 4 3
c.o.s.b.index.I..$Builder 0.6154 13 8
c.o.s.b.index.I..$Builder 0.6875 16 11
c.o.s.b.index.F..$Meta 0.8667 6 5
c.o.s.b.index.O..$Meta 0.9028 9 8
c.o.s.b.index.ImmutableIborIndex 0.9135 24 13
c.o.s.b.index.I..$Meta 0.881 7 6
c.o.s.b.index.P..$Builder 0 4 2
c.o.s.b.index.P..$Meta 0.85 5 4
c.o.s.b.index.PriceIndexObservation 0.5714 7 3
c.o.s.b.index.FxIndexObservation 0.6875 8 4
c.o.s.b.index.I..$Builder 0.5 10 5
c.o.s.b.index.I..$Meta 0.9341 14 13
c.o.s.b.index.ImmutableOvernightIndex 0.8889 20 9
c.o.s.b.index.FloatingRateNameIniLookup 1 1 3
c.o.s.b.index.ImmutableFloatingRateName 0.7778 15 6
c.o.s.b.index.IborIndexObservation 0.65 10 6
c.o.s.b.index.IborIndices 0 0 114
c.o.s.b.index.O..$Builder 0.5455 11 6
c.o.s.b.index.I..$Meta 0.9182 11 10
c.o.s.b.value.HalfUpRounding 0.8125 8 6
c.o.s.b.value.V..$Meta 0.8667 6 5
c.o.s.b.value.N..$Meta 0.8333 3 2
c.o.s.b.value.ValueDerivatives 0.6429 7 4
c.o.s.b.value.NoRounding 0.9167 6 2
c.o.s.b.value.V..$Builder 0.4444 9 3
c.o.s.b.value.V..$Meta 0.85 5 4
c.o.s.b.value.V..$Meta 0.881 7 6
c.o.s.b.value.ValueStep 0.625 8 4
c.o.s.b.value.V..$Builder 0 4 2
c.o.s.b.value.V..$Builder 0 4 4
c.o.s.b.value.H..$Meta 0.85 5 4
c.o.s.b.value.ValueAdjustment 0.6071 7 4
c.o.s.b.value.ValueStepSequence 0.6 8 5
c.o.s.b.value.V..$Meta 0.8667 6 5
c.o.s.b.value.N..$Builder 0 4 0
c.o.s.b.value.H..$Builder 0 4 2
c.o.s.b.value.V..$Builder 0.375 8 3
c.o.s.b.value.ValueSchedule 0.7778 9 6

Download XML.